#4e3098 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4e3098 is composed of 30.6% red, 18.8%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 48.7% cyan, 68.4%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 257.3 degrees, a saturation of 52% and a lightness of 39.2%. #4e3098 color hex could be obtained by blending #9c60ff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

#4e3098 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#4e3098 has RGB values of R:78, G:48,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0.49, M:0.68,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 5124248.

Hex triplet 4e3098 #4e3098
RGB Decimal 78, 48, 152 rgb(78,48,152)
RGB Percent 30.6, 18.8, 59.6 rgb(30.6%,18.8%,59.6%)
CMYK 49, 68, 0, 40
HSL 257.3°, 52, 39.2 hsl(257.3,52%,39.2%)
HSV (or HSB) 257.3°, 68.4, 59.6
Web Safe 663399 #663399
CIE-LAB 29.414, 39.23, -52.336
XYZ 9.865, 6, 30.342
xyY 0.213, 0.13, 6
CIE-LCH 29.414, 65.407, 306.854
CIE-LUV 29.414, 3.393, -70.909
Hunter-Lab 24.496, 29.02, -56.294
Binary 01001110, 00110000, 10011000

Shades and Tints of #4e3098

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020103 is the darkest color, while #f5f3fb is the lightest one.
